Overview
Our database contains 1 NHTSA owner-reported complaint for the 1989 GMC K3500, most frequently naming the brakes category. 4 safety recalls have been issued covering this model year; and 1 NHTSA investigation names it.
Complaints are reports submitted by owners and drivers to NHTSA. They are not verified and do not establish that a defect exists.

Recent owner complaints
Reports submitted to NHTSA, shown in the owner's own words
THE BRAKE LINES, AND FUEL LINES UNDERNEATH RUNNING ALONG THE FRAME ARE ALL SEVERELY RUSTED AND NEED REPLACEMENT.. I HAVE HAD SEVERAL LEAKS, AND IT CONTINUES TO CAUSE PROBLEMS. THE VEHICLE IS NOW OUT OF COMMISSION IN A SERVICE BAY GETTING NEW BRAKE LINES.. *TT
